Re: Ordering designer jeans from the internet
I would order a bunch of different sizes from places like Eluxury, Saks, Bergdorfs & Neimans and just try them all on. It's rare that the actual stores carry the specific brand, cut & wash I want. I just return what doesn't fit.
I know R&Rs are notorious for being inconsistent in sizing. Certain washes and cuts tend to either run small or large. I used to spend a lot of time on a denim msg brd (AuthenticForum.com) where the posters were able to give me sizing info based on the brand, wash and cut.
